Category-specific inspection guidance: Start with the foods and motions you use most. A curved chef’s-knife belly supports gentle rocking, while flatter profiles favor push cuts; a compact utility or paring knife can be better for detail work. Then test the grip rather than choosing by blade length or prestige alone. Check knuckle clearance, whether the pinch point is comfortable, and whether the handle, bolster, and balance let you guide the blade without squeezing. A knife that feels controlled through repeated cuts is more likely to remain your daily tool.
